Sombre End of The Year For School With Batang Kali Victims

1 min read

It was a sombre end of the year where tears flowed at the Mun Choong Chinese Primary School in Kuala Lumpur on Friday during a memorial to honour the victims of the recent Batang Kali landslide, reports CNA.

11 of the 31 Batang Kali victims are from the school and they died in the tragedy which occurred at the Father’s Organic Farm in the early hours of the morning on Dec 16.

Of the 11 victims – six were teachers, three were students, while the other two were the canteen operator and his staff.

Sombre End of The Year

The school’s Parent-Teacher Association head U Chin Ong said, “We feel pain, but no matter what, we have to move on. Life has to go on. After today, we can hopefully put the past behind and look forward. That’s the only thing we can do,” he said, adding that they needed time to get past the tragedy.”
